#672510 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#672510 is composed of 40.4% red, 14.5%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.1% magenta, 84.5%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 14.5 degrees, a saturation of 73.1% and a lightness of 23.3%. #672510 color hex could be obtained by blending #ce4a20 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663300.

Shades and Tints of #672510
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fdf2ef is the lightest one.
